MK15 0AA is a safe, established residential area on Newport Road, 0.2km from Great Woolstone in Milton Keynes. Administratively it sits within Campbell Park & Old Woughton ward and the Milton Keynes North constituency.

This is a strong family neighbourhood — a settled suburb of older couples whose children have left home. During the day, ethnically mixed self-employed professional services, home workers in outer suburbs. This is a settled, family-oriented neighbourhood (average age 47) — stable, lower-turnover, predominantly owner-occupied. 87% of properties are owner-occupied — a strong indicator of neighbourhood stability and long-term community investment.

Safety: Crime rates are low here at 19 incidents per 1,000 residents — well below average and reassuring for families. Property: Average house prices are around £205k.

Census 2021 statistics for MK15 0AA are sourced from Output Area E00084429 (shared with 15 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
